How to Install and Uninstall piuparts Package on Debian 11 (Bullseye)

Last updated: March 29,2024

1. Install "piuparts" package

Here is a brief guide to show you how to install piuparts on Debian 11 (Bullseye)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install piuparts

2. Uninstall "piuparts" package

Please follow the steps below to uninstall piuparts on Debian 11 (Bullseye):

$ sudo apt remove piuparts $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ove
